Title: Change color in effects throughout the entire sequence
Post by: djl7780 on February 19, 2016, 09:43:35 AM
I have a sequence that uses blue on quite a few models, not just groups. I have decided I want to change that color throughout the whole sequence.
My question is, is there a way to select a specific color, and replace with a different throughout the entire sequence? I guess something similar to "Find and replace"?
Trying to avoid having to go in and touch every effect on a decent amount of models in the entire sequence..
Title: Re: Change color in effects throughout the entire sequence
Post by: Gilrock on February 19, 2016, 09:56:53 AM
Yeah it's easy depending on your skills.  The colors are all stored in the xml file for the sequence in the palettes section so if you figure out the new hex code you want you can easily search and replace the old hex codes for that color.  Just create a new effect with the new color and inspect the palettes to find the new value.  The effects reference the palettes with a numeric lookup in order to save space where the same palette is used multiple times.

Post by: Gilrock on February 20, 2016, 01:53:20 PM
The manual way without editing XML is to select all the effects and change the color and hit the Update button in color panel.  It will modify just the colors for all selected effects.  Use control key to add effects to your selection group.

You hit the wrong Update button.  You gotta hit the one in the Color Panel to update only colors.  If you hit the one in the Effect Panel then it changes all the selected effect to that effect.
